University Chaplains link campus ministry, parish This year witnessed the demise of the university Campus Minis- try program. This is not to say, however, that the spiritual well-being of Creighton students was neglected. The old program was reorganized into a new service, University Chaplains. According to the Rev. Jack Walsh, S.J., administrative director of the program, the change was made in an attempt to bring the parish and Campus Ministry people closer together. Through the new program, mem- bers of the parish council and Cam- pus Ministry were organized into a joint decision-making body. In the past, all decisions were made separately by the parish council and by Campus Ministry ' Walsh said. This resulted in some duplica- tion of services and wasted effort. Through the new program we can use the talents and interests of those The Rev. Leo Bulger, S.J., a university chaplain, says a mass for a floor in Kiewit Hall, above right. Chris Joda, university chaplain and director of music and liturgy, hands an apple to a student re- turning from an afternoon class, right. involved in all areas we serve. Fifteen full-time men and wo- men now serve in the program, as- sisted by four inter-denominational ministers. The University Chaplains con- tinued to sponsor most of the same services formerly offered by Cam- pus Ministry — retreats, work- shops, the Community Service Center, senior citizen center, and various dialogues and liturgies in- volving faculty members. Due to the improved coordina- tion, our Religious Education Com- mittee, Bible discussion groups and Marriage Preparation program were also all more active, Walsh said. In a lot of ways, though, we ' re still a non-program-oriented group.
